The rise of petroleum based fuels is very inevitable and a mandatory. Petroleum is the only raw material for this industry, thus the rise of its price dictates the rise of the final products : gasoline, diesel fuel, aviation fuel, asphalts, waxes, LPGs, LNGs and so on. General consumers, you and me, feel various kind of effects. For those who don't have their fuel prices subsidied by their governments, the effects can be felt right away. For people like me, whose fuel prices are subsidied by their governments, the effects may be less than what it should be.

World real economic industries - the non-real economic industries are things like stock markets, insurances, bankings, anything that related to intangible assests- costs are dominated by fuel based costs, directly or indirectly which includes raw material transportations, power generations, product transportations, staff transportations, and even foodstuffs costs are effected by the price rise. These costs alone are enough to put burden and adding chaos factors to companies budgets.


No matter which policy governments enact regarding fuel prices, they will have headaches. The rise of oil prices will give surge to industrial costs, will be forcing the governments to somehow lower taxes or let the industry rise the price of their products. If that's not the case, it will add significants impacts on government's spending budgets regarding subsidies. Reducing the subsidies will make the people react negatively. Maintaining the subsidies will make the government somewhat crippled. Balance must be thought carefully or otherwise both government and its people will go down to oblivion.

There are two kind of gasoline fuels in Indonesia : Premium, and the more expensive Pertamax. Premium formula still contains TEL (tetra ethyl lead), a chemical substance that makes octane number higher, but somehow poisonous. Pertamax has no TEL , so therefore considered the safer of both. There are of course the diesel fuel (called Solar) and kerosene (or minyak tanah).
